Abstract

Ti(IV) was grafted onto the frameworks of MCM-41 material by solution grafting reaction scheme. The product was extensively characterized by XRD, TEM, EDS, and N2 adsorption-desorption isotherms as well as FTIR and 29Si MAS NMR methods. Three mechanisms of the solution grafting reaction were put forward. Experimental results show that the Si-OH groups react with Ti(OBu)4 and form Si-O-Ti bands, which are marked by the strong absorption at 950-960 cm-1 in IR spectra.
